NFL on FOX Week 15 Odds, Point Spread & Total: Cardinals vs. Titans

Cardinals vs. Titans Odds

ST. LOUIS, MO (The Spread) – The Arizona Cardinals look to stay in the playoff mix on Sunday when they hit the road to face the Tennessee Titans at 4:25PM ET on FOX.

Arizona is 8-5 overall, 2-4 on the road and 9-4 against the spread. Tennessee is 5-8 overall, 2-4 at home and 6-6-1 against the spread. Tennessee has won four of its last six meetings with Arizona.

Trends show that the Cardinals are 7-1 against the spread in their last 8 games against a team with a losing record while Tennessee is 2-8 ATS in its last 10 games in December and 0-4 ATS in their last 4 home games.

According to oddsmakers from Bovada.lv, the Cardinals are favored on the road, as they have odds of -2.5 points against the Titans. The over/under total for the game has been set at 41.5 points (View Matchup). The opening odds for this game had the Cardinals favored by 3 points. The spread quickly fell to 2.5 and held there. The over/under total hasn’t changed since opening at 41.5 points.

The Cardinals are coming off a 30-10 win over the Rams at home last week for their fifth win in six games. Arizona is just one game out of the race for the NFC wild card and the Cardinals are now averaging 337.9 yards per game on offense while giving up just 311.7 yards per game on defense. The offense is being led by Carson Palmer, who has thrown for 3,458 yards and 20 touchdowns. Michael Floyd has added 56 receptions for 886 yards and four scores. The defense is being led by John Abraham, who has 30 tackles and 11 sacks with four forced fumbles.

Tennessee is coming off a 51-28 loss at Denver for its four loss in five games and seventh loss in nine games. The Titans are now posting just 328.7 yards per game on offense while giving up 343.9 yards per contest on defense. Chris Johnson is leading the offense with 820 rushing yards and five scores while Kendall Wright has caught 73 passes for 857 yards and two touchdowns. The defense is being led by Alterraun Verner, who has 51 tackles, five interceptions and 20 pass deflections.

In terms of Injuries, Tennessee tight end Delanie Walker (concussion) is probable to play. Arizona guard Earl Watford (knee) is questionable for the game while safety Tryann Mathieu is out for the rest of the year with a knee injury.

The Public Bets for this game are currently backing the Cardinals, as they are getting 71% of the wagers with odds of -2.5 points at Tennessee on Sunday.
